Raymond returned to the underground fighting arena to find Helen waiting alone at the entrance.

"Raymond," she greeted him with a nod.

With a brief gesture, Raymond indicated that Christopher's alternate personality should be brought in. Helen raised an eyebrow as she examined the face that bore some resemblance to Raymond's, then immediately ordered her people to comply.

Christopher's alter had been restrained with iron chains, suspended so that only his toes touched the ground. He remained unconscious from their earlier encounter.

When Raymond had initially met him, he'd claimed to want to make a deal-right before drugging him and bringing him to the arena.

"Wake him up," Raymond instructed a nearby guard.

Cold water splashed across the alternate personality's face. His eyelashes fluttered before he slowly opened his eyes. Upon seeing the imposing man seated before him, his eyebrow arched slightly as he adopted Christopher's gentle tone. "Raymond, what is the meaning of this?"

Raymond sat in a black chair, radiating authority. Despite the incongruity of his tailored suit in the fighting arena, his commanding presence was undeniable.

"This is neutral territory. You're currently on the seventh level of the underground fighting arena."

Christopher's alternate personality raised an eyebrow again. With his connections in Vistalia, he certainly knew about this fighting arena-but he hadn't expected it to be Raymond's operation.

It was surprising. So Raymond was "God," the mysterious figure controlling this place.

Mentally, he tried to communicate with Christopher. "Raymond is more formidable than I thought, controlling the underground arena. Makes me want to kill him even more. Think I'll get the chance, Christopher?"

Christopher didn't respond. He hadn't manifested for so long that his alternate had begun to wonder if he had truly disappeared.

Unable to connect with Christopher, the alternate returned his attention to Raymond- only to be stunned by his next words.

"If Christopher is the primary personality, what do we call the secondary one?"

Raymond's tone was casual, as if discussing multiple personalities was an everyday occurrence.

The alternate's expression instantly hardened as he recalled that Raymond had infiltrated his villa for several days, carrying on an affair with Selena right under his nose. He must have overheard something about the dual personalities.

Deciding there was little point in maintaining his charade, he dropped Christopher's gentle demeanor. His features sharpened with hostility as he stared directly at Raymond.

Raymond responded with a swift movement, his knife coming dangerously close to slicing the man's throat.

The alternate didn't flinch. Instead, he raised an eyebrow and gave a light laugh. "Raymond, press that knife a little harder, and Christopher dies for good. Selena owes him. You owe him too. Would you really stand by and watch him die?"

Raymond's response was to swing the knife again, this time nearly cutting the man's face.

Regardless of gender, most people cherish their appearance. The alternate's eyes darkened immediately, his previous flippant attitude vanishing.

His gaze darted around the room. This wasn't Silver Bay City. Ralph wasn't here. For Raymond to bring him to this place must have required significant resources and planning.noveldrama

With a shrug of his shoulders, he conceded the situation. "Very well, what do you want? You've gone to considerable trouble to bring me here."

"You've been to the research facility. I want you to recall everything about it. Every detail."

This amused the alternate, who laughed openly before restraining himself, wary of Raymond's knife.

"If I knew anything useful about the research facility, why would I have stayed inactive

in Silver Bay City? I still need those people to help me expel Christopher from this body permanently."

As he spoke, his eyes scanned the surroundings again. A strange feeling came over him a sense of familiarity, as if he'd been here before.

But that was impossible. Even with his connections in Vistalia, he had never visited this fighting arena. This was neutral territory; appearing here in any capacity would have raised suspicions among other nations.

"Raymond," he said suddenly, "isn't there a wine cabinet about a hundred feet to your left?"

Raymond's brow furrowed. There had indeed been a wine cabinet in exactly that location-years ago. The arena had undergone renovations, and the cabinet had been relocated to another floor.

Christopher's alter had allegedly never been here before. How could he possibly know that?

The seventh level was highly restricted-even Raymond's personal bodyguards weren't permitted entry. Only the arena's senior management had access.

So how did Christopher's alternate personality know?
